Roles & Responsibilities
- Evaluate patients and develop individualized outpatient PT treatment plans that get people moving and back to life
- Provide hands-on and therapeutic interventions for orthopedic, neurologic, vestibular/BPPV and geriatric populations
- Deliver concise, timely documentation and charting in Cerner to maintain continuity of care
- Coordinate care with PTAs, Rehab Techs and the rehab team to optimize patient outcomes
- Monitor patient progress, modify treatment plans as needed, and communicate with the PT manager/director
- Implement falls management strategies and safety plans for a predominantly geriatric caseload

Travel Perks: Explore Prescott, AZ
Prescott is an outdoor lover’s playground. Explore the scenic Granite Dells and Watson Lake for kayaking, rock formations and easy hikes; climb or stroll Thumb Butte for panoramic views; wander historic downtown Courthouse Plaza and Whiskey Row for great local restaurants, cafés and shops; enjoy mountain biking and miles of trails in Prescott National Forest; sample local breweries and farmer’s markets; and take easy day trips to Sedona (~2 hours) or the Grand Canyon for unforgettable weekend adventures.
